When riding in a group, inexperienced riders should position themselves:
1. In the front of the group.
2. Just behind the leader.
3. Close to the back of the group.
4. At the tail end of the group.
Just behind the leader.
The center portion of a lane usually contains an oily strip. This part of the lane is:
1. Never safe for motorcyclists.
2. Usually safe, unless the road is wet.
3. Usually safe, unless it is sunny outside.
4. Always safe, no matter the weather conditions.
Usually safe, unless the road is wet.
During acceleration, a sidecar attached to a motorcycle will:
1. Feel like it is lagging behind.
2. Feel like it is accelerating faster than the motorcycle.
3. Vibrate uncontrollably.
4. Make acceleration seem faster.
Feel like it is lagging behind.
When riding at night you should:
1. Increase your speed.
2. Decrease your following distance.
3. Use the vehicle in front of you to help see.
4. Wear tinted glasses.
Use the vehicle in front of you to help see.
Before mounting a motorcycle, you should check all of the following, except:
1. The air pressure in the tires.
2. Fluid levels.
3. The turn signals.
4. Damage to the paint.
Damage to the paint.
If you are hit by a wind blast caused by a passing vehicle, you will have the most room for error if you are riding:
1. In the left portion of the lane.
2. In the center portion of the lane.
3. In the right portion of the lane.
4. On the shoulder.
In the center portion of the lane.
If you must brake and swerve to avoid a hazard, you should:
1. Either brake then swerve or swerve then brake.
2. Brake and swerve at the same time.
3. Choose to either brake or swerve.
4. Not swerve and only use the front brake to stop.
Either brake then swerve or swerve then brake.
During the day, your headlight should:
1. Not be used.
2. Be used on its high beam setting.
3. Be used on its low beam setting.
4. Alternate between high beam and low beam settings.
Be used on its high beam setting.
Increase your following distance:
1. If the roadway is slippery.
2. If there are only a few vehicles on the roadway.
3. If the sun is shining.
4. If drivers are following the speed limit.
If the roadway is slippery.
When changing lanes, you should:
1. Signal, use your mirrors, and turn your head.
2. Signal and use your mirrors.
3. Turn your head and change lanes.
4. Signal and change lanes.
Signal, use your mirrors, and turn your head.
